Depends on what ignition it is equipped with. The condition you describe is what a failed hall sensor will do when the switch is turned on. Sensors are rather easy to come by but you need to determine what system it is associated with. The most common is the type used with CH and RC Exl ignitions, but there are others as well. Some are not hall type but instead use a puck up coil.

The CH type is quite inexpensive so might contemplate giving the,m a call and describing what you have.
